Full Job Description
Range Safety Flight & Termination Engineer to support the Missile Defense Agency (MDA). This position is located in Huntsville, AL.

Job Responsibilities/Duties:
  • Serve as Range Safety expert on behalf of the Targets Program office during Flight tests, Range Safety Working Groups, and functionality testing.
  • Provide oversight of requirements development and allocation and verification for target flight termination system products, including autonomous flight termination systems, and associated range safety performance and/or oversight of GFE and CFE hardware and software development, acceptance, qualification, integration, and checkout.
  • Provide summary and detailed level reports as necessary to document status, findings, and recommendations.
  • Represent the interests of the customer in Working Groups, forums, and Technical Interchange Meetings.
  • Other duties as assigned.


Required Experience:
  • Master's degree and 12+ years working on missile defense-related or other complex, large DoD program, or a Bachelor's degree and 20+ years working on missile defense-related or other complex, large DoD program.
  • Works independently and/or leads teams to analyze and resolve problems.
  • Working knowledge of Range Safety Requirements.
  • Familiarity with flight safety analysis and analysis products.
  • Proficiency in Range Tracking Systems (inertial measurement, GPS, C-band tracking).
  • Proficiency with RCC-319 Flight Termination Commonality Standard and RCC-324 Global Positioning and Inertial Measurements Range Safety Tracking Systems Commonality Standard.
  • Must be able to work in a dynamic environment and have the individual flexibility to work multiple actions simultaneously and resolve time-sensitive issues.
  • Strong communication skills to include oral, written, and briefing.
  • Must be a U.S. citizen and have the ability to obtain/maintain a DoW security clearance.
  • Must be able to travel up to 25% of the time.


Preferred Qualifications:
  • Highly Desired - Familiarity with autonomous flight termination systems
  • Flight Test Range Safety experience.
  • Background in batteries, RF systems, ordnance and ordnance devices, antennas.
  • 10 + years of experience in defense and aerospace.
